Kendrick Bourne fantasy football start 'em, sit 'em picks for Week 6 (2024). Should you start or sit Kendrick Bourne for fantasy football lineups?
BALLER MOVE: Sit
POSITIONAL VALUE: WR6
ANALYSIS: New England Patriots wide receiver Kendrick Bourne (knee) is expected to play in Week 6 when his team takes on the Houston Texans, but he isn't worth starting. It's not known how close he is to full health, and with a new starting quarterback in rookie Drake Maye, New England's offense could be very unpredictable.

There's little to suggest that he'd be worthy of a starting spot. He's never finished better than WR31 in full-PPR scoring in his career, and that was in 2021. He played 16 games in 2022 yet finished as the WR83. He's listed as the second receiver on the depth chart, but he's recovering from an ACL tear, and likely won't see much of a workload.
It's possible he doesn't see the field much at all. He was only in the game for 15 snaps in total, and his workload should be ramped up gradually. A receiver who has never been great coming off this kind of injury who's nearly 30 years old with a new quarterback shouldn't be on rosters in most leagues and should be sat if he is.
